What is a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ers?

A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ers is a specialized biological estimation tool designed to help individuals determine the most likely date of conception and, consequently, which sexual encounter was most likely to result in pregnancy. This tool is particularly useful when there have been multiple partners within a single menstrual cycle.

Who should use it? Women who are pregnant and need to narrow down the window of conception based on their biological markers. It is important to note that while a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ers provides a high-probability estimate based on ovulation science, it is not a substitute for a legal DNA paternity test. Common misconceptions include the belief that conception happens exactly at the moment of intercourse; in reality, sperm can survive for several days waiting for an egg.

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ers Formula and Mathematical Explanation

The mathematical logic behind the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ers relies on the Naegele's Rule and the standard biological timeline of the human menstrual cycle. The primary variables include the Last Menstrual Period (LMP), the average cycle length, and the survival duration of gametes.

Variable Meaning Unit Typical Range
LMP First day of last period Date N/A
CL Cycle Length Days 21 – 35 days
OV Ovulation Date Date LMP + (CL – 14)
SL Sperm Longevity Days 3 – 5 days

The formula used by the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ers is:
Estimated Ovulation = LMP + (Cycle Length – 14 days).
The "Conception Window" is then defined as 5 days before ovulation plus the day of ovulation itself. The probability for each father is calculated based on how close their intercourse date falls to the peak of this window.

Practical Examples (Real-World Use Cases)

Example 1: A user has a 28-day cycle starting Oct 1st. Ovulation is likely Oct 15th. Father A had intercourse on Oct 12th (3 days before ovulation). Father B had intercourse on Oct 19th (4 days after ovulation). The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ers would indicate a high probability for Father A because sperm survives 5 days, whereas the egg only survives about 24 hours after release.

Example 2: A user with an irregular 32-day cycle. LMP was Jan 10th. Ovulation is estimated for Jan 28th. Father A: Jan 25th. Father B: Jan 27th. In this case, the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ers would show both are in the high-probability window, but Father B has a slightly higher score due to proximity to the ovulation event.

Key Factors That Affect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ers Results

  • Cycle Regularity: If your cycle varies by more than 2-3 days each month, the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ers results may be less accurate.
  • Sperm Longevity: While 5 days is the average maximum, some sperm may only survive 2 days depending on health and cervical mucus quality.
  • Ovulation Fluctuations: Stress, illness, or travel can delay ovulation, shifting the entire window calculated by the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ers.
  • Egg Viability: The ovum is typically only fertilizable for 12 to 24 hours after release.
  • Implantation Timing: This tool calculates conception, not the date of a positive pregnancy test, which happens after implantation.
  • Multiple Ovulations: In rare cases, hyper-ovulation can occur, creating two distinct fertile windows in one cycle.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can the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ers be 100% accurate?

No, it provides a biological estimate. Only a DNA paternity test can provide 99.9% certainty.

What if both dates are in the fertile window?

The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ers will show a "High Probability" for both, but the date closest to ovulation is statistically more likely.

Does sperm really live for 5 days?

Yes, in fertile cervical mucus, sperm can survive up to 5 days waiting for the egg.

How does cycle length change the result?

A longer cycle delays ovulation. The Conception Calculator 2 Possible Fathers adjusts the window based on the "Cycle Length – 14" rule.

What is the "Due Date" based on?

It uses the standard 280-day (40-week) pregnancy duration from the LMP.
